Preparatory Meeting of FREAO in Abuja

Context

The 1st Edition of the West Africa Regional Water Forum (FREAO) will take place in Abidjan, Côte d’Ivoire, on September 25-26, 2026 under the theme “Valuing Water to Transform West Africa”. The forum aims to assess the regional Integrated Water Resources Management (IWRM) process, evaluate the implementation of SDG 6 on water and sanitation, mobilize financing for the sector, and strengthen West Africa’s participation in international water debates.

Preparatory Meeting in Abuja

To ensure effective technical preparation, a meeting was held on April 24-25, 2026 in Abuja, Nigeria. It brought together representatives from Côte d’Ivoire, Sierra Leone, AMCOW, the Regional Coordination Group (ECOWAS, UEMOA, CILSS, GWP-WA), IUCN, and the Dakar Water Hub.

Key Outcomes

During this meeting, participants:

  • Reviewed the interim reports of the four Thematic Working Groups (TWGs):
    • Water-Energy-Food-Environment Nexus
    • Financing of water infrastructure
    • Gender, youth, and social inclusion
    • Regional cooperation and hydro-diplomacy
  • Validated the draft communication plan for FREAO
  • Discussed and refined the provisional agenda of the forum

GWP-WA Participation

GWP-WA, leader of TWG3 “Gender, Youth, and Social Inclusion,” was represented by its Executive Secretary and Regional Project Officer. Their contribution reinforced the inclusive and participatory dimension of the preparatory work.
